We have a 5 mth purebred yellow lab we got her at 8 weeks exactly. She is the "perfect dog" housetrained, crate trained, heel, sit, stay, fetch etc. She attended puppy daycare for socialization since 8 weeks. (5 days a week for 4 hours total)  All of a sudden within the past week she is afraid of the vaccum cleaner, and a dropped metal bowl. (both she wasnt afraid of earlier until this past week) She just seems to be a very timid dog now and she never was before. I waved my arms around her like if I were going to hit her and she didnt flinch. I was trying to see if she thought she was going to get hit. (thinking someone hit her because we never did) She just jumped playfully around and thought it was play time. She is also always on leash in the house and in the crate if we cant watch her. We do not allow her to get in touble since she doesnt have a chance too. She gets all 100% positive praise. I dont know what it could be, she was never afraid of anything. Any suggestions???

Answer
While such a fear stage is common at 4 months, I have no doubt that is what is happening now.  Don't force her, don't let things overwhelm her, and above all, don't coddle her.  That will only reward her for showing fear and train her to do so.  Instead, coddle the vacuum cleaner.  Go up to it and pet it and talk to it, ''Good vacuum cleaner!''  My one puppy worked out of his fear of ladies in broom stick skirts without me doing that.  I had my own fear issues to deal with if I did.

Mostly give her time to get through it.
